Okay, an update, and I think I am 98% of the way there.
A: determine extensions to log in
B: created 2 extensions
1: for Path ACD = 9020
2: agent group = 9021
C: Created Agent ID's for the extensions
D: Create an agent skill groups and added tech extensions
E: Built an ACD path #9020
F:created the hunt groups
1: 9073 added vmail ports 9055 & 9056
2: 9074 added vmail ports 9057 & 9058
G: Modified the ACD path 9020
1: set recording DN 1 to 9073
2: set recording DN 2 to 9074
H: Made note that when ready to implement I need to change call rerouting to send to ACD
I: Created a Key template to apply to phones
J: Logged onto embedded vmail, logged in as 9999 and used administrator password
1: hit #8
2: recording the initial busy greeting as #12
3: recorded the still busy greeting as # 13
Now here is where I am stuck, how do I associate 9073 to recording #12 and 9074 to recording 13?
After this I think I am ready to test correct?

Here is my update, I am 98% of the way I think, only 2 issues remain for me to have this operational.
A: Hunt group pilot number doesn't ring the voicemail ports. So I created two hunt groups. First one is pilot number 9073 and should ring ports 9055,9056,9057. Second is 9074 which rings ports 9058,9059,9060. If I call either hunt group pilot number I just get dial tone. Though if I dial any one of those voicemail ports I get the greeting associated with it? Strange as the hunt groups setup for our secretaries works fine, dial the pilot number get the associated greeting?
B: I have to set our help desk ext 6390 in call rerouting to go to the ACD. However 6390 doesn't show up in call rerouting?
Thanks,
Jeff
-
A: Is your hunt group set as RAD type and ports associated to greetings?
B: What type of number is 6390? Ring groups don't appear in Call Rerouting
-
the Hunt group is set as a RAD hunt group and the voicemail ports are associated, as if i call the voicemail port numbers I hear the greeting.
Call rerouting, yes, 6390 currently is a ring group. ah ha, let me remove that and see if that shows up then.
-
Got it. Class of service for those voicemail ports had to be changed.
Thanks, all working now.
